Neil Parish resigns as an MP after admitting watching porn in the Commons

Steve Hopkins

Neil Parish earlier admitted viewing the X-rated material was a ‘moment of madness’

Neil Parish has formally resigned as an MP after admitting watching pornography in the House of Commons, according to reports.

Parish, who has represented Tiverton and Honiton in Devon since 2010, earlier said it had been a “moment of madness”.

He said the first time was accidental after looking at a tractor website, but the second time – in the House of Commons – was deliberate.

Parish was suspended by the Conservative Party on Friday. Two female colleagues claimed they had seen him looking at adult content on his phone while sitting near them.

The incident came to light last week when Tory MPs met to discuss sexual harassment at Westminster, with two MPs complained about a colleague watching porn on separate occasions.

Parish was later named as the MP and reported himself to the Standards Committee of the House of Commons.
